Bono Raises Voice Against Poverty in Germany

Today in Rostock, Germany, Bono, Bob Geldof, Youssou N'Dour and a host of international musicians evoked the lyrics of the Beatles and Bob Marley to urge world leaders to aid impoverished countries. At the 'Voices Against Poverty' concert, musicians led the crowd in sing-alongs of 'You Never Give Me Your Money' and 'Redemption Song.' Organized by Geldof, the concert's mission is to raise awareness of world poverty amid the G8 summit, being held in nearby Heiligendamm.
